Lieutenant Colonel Brendan Cullinan is a U.S. Army Officer and Commander of the 12th Aviation Battalion, Fort Belvoir, VA. The 12th Aviation Battalion is responsible for executive travel within the Military District of Washington as well as supporting multiple Continuity of Operations missions around Washington, DC. He previously served as Executive Officer to the Deputy G-3/5/7 and as a planner in the G-3/5/7 Aviation Office. During his time at the Pentagon he was also selected for the Defense Advanced Research Projects Agency (DARPA) Service Chiefs Fellows Program. He has deployed four times, twice to both Iraq and Afghanistan while serving in the 101st Airborne Division (Air Assault) and 3rd Armored Cavalry Regiment. He also completed a tour to South Korea as part of the 4th Squadron, 7th Cavalry Squadron. Brendan holds a Master of Arts in Defence Studies from King’s College – London and a Bachelor of Arts in Political Science from Tufts University.
